3 Background Physics - I Four fundamental forces : The force of gravitation, The electromagnetic force, The weak nuclear force & The strong nuclear forces.

4 Background Physics - II Additionally a remarkably large number of elementary particles, so many that American physicist Enrico Fermi complained that had he wished to memorize their names, he would have become a botanist.

5 Background Physics - III Two great theories of modern physics, general relativity & quantum mechanics, are violently contradictory. Neither describe nature fully. Eg Two aging matadors facing a powerful bull

6 The Standard Model It attempts to unify these forces and elements into one theoretical framework. It does not incorporate the force of gravity & so leaves general relativity apart.

7 The Standard Model Higgs Boson is an elementary particle predicted by the standard model. As it is supposed to give mass to other particles, the proof of its existence may bring gravity within the purview of the standard model.
